Well... me, for one! :)

I consider FFVIII to be the most wretched in the series - the draw system is among the worst piece of bile I've ever experienced. On the upside, FFVIII has one of the best stories, so I had to slog through the tremendously bad gameplay to get to the tremendously awesome story sequences.

I never did finish it, as I was going through my professional program at that point, and ended mid-way through Disc 2. I'll play it in the future after I finish my even older stuff (which I also didn't get to at the time, due to university and then said program).

Its coming with Bioshock, Mass Effect and Guitar Hero 2 but I'm open to suggestions.

The Orange Box is worth a look as well. I'd pay $50.00 for Portal alone, and it only took me about 4 hours to finish. It truly is a triumph, a huge success. Fortunately, I'm still alive.

Call of Duty 4 is an awesome FPS. The single player story was compelling, and the online gameplay is awesome.

I also really enjoyed Assassin's Creed. Despite what some reviewers say, it's gorgeous and fun.
